Volodymyr Zelensky is cracking down on corruption within his own party as senior officials begin to hand in their resignations.
They included Kyrylo Tymoshenko, the president’s deputy head of office, who had worked on Mr Zelensky’s election campaign that promised to tackle corruption.
Deputy defence minister Viacheslav Shapovalov also resigned. Reports allege his decision was linked to a scandal involving the purchase of food for Ukrainian armed forces.Deputy prosecutor general Oleksiy Symonenko has also quit.
